The Honorable Minister of State for Fmst Nigeria , Mohammed H Abdullahi paid a working visit to Federal Institute of Industrial Research Oshodi (@fiiro_official ) where he was received by Management and Staff of the Institute on Tuesday in Lagos . The Minister was amazed with the world class Labs in the Institute , he interacted with the researchers to assess ongoing upgrade of equipments by President Muhammadu Buhari and the Nigeria Government which started over the last 6 years.
The Ag. DG of Fiiro Lagos , Dr (Mrs) Agnes Asagbra after a short brief at the Agency’s conference room , then took the Minister and his entourage round on a facility tour. The Minister in his words “am quite impressed with the upgrade of the Materials and Mechanical Laboratories for mineral resources analysis and beneficiations”.
The laboratory also has heat treatment furnace for changing the structure of materials and also improve their mechanical properties, among others the Tensile and hardness testing machines.,Testrometric machine for compressive and tensile strength.
The Hon. Minister , Abdullahi also inspected progress of works at the Enzyme Lab, Mushroom Lab, Culture Lab, Molecular Lab, Mycotoxin Lab, Fermentation Lab for Production of industrial enzymes using m/o on Agro-industrial wastes such as rice bran, wheat bran etc.
The ag. DG explained to the Minister that the equipment upgrade has made it possible to domesticate R&D activities within the Institute without recourse to sending such results abroad for further analysis thus preserving Nig FoRex. That from their various Laboratories 🇳🇬 can now produce intermediate products such as Glucose syrup, animal feed, Ethanol, Useful industrial Microorganisms are isolated, xterise and identified. These cultures are then lyophilized and made available for the production of useful substances such as antibiotics etc.
Microorganisms are Xterised molecularly tru phylogenetic tree and identified to genus level, determination of the molecular weight of our enzymes.Microorganisms are developed and used for the production of wines/spirit, Biogas and Bio fertilizer etc.
